Vivo recently launched its V30 5G series in India, which includes the Vivo V30 and Vivo V30 Pro. Now, the company is preparing to introduce a new edition in this series, Vivo V30e. Let’s know about this upcoming phone:
launch confirmed
Vivo V30e was spotted on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) certification with model number V2339, indicating its imminent launch in India.
Vivo V30e details
- The phone was also spotted on Geekbench’s benchmark database, revealing key specifications including the processor.
- Additionally, it appeared in the Bluetooth SIG database with the same model number.
Processor and Operating System
- The Geekbench listing suggests that the Vivo V30e will be powered by a Qualcomm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 chipset.
- It is expected to come with 8GB of RAM and run on Android 14 operating system.
Qualcomm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 Chipset
The Vivo V30e won’t be the only phone with this chipset; It will also be used in Vivo’s sub-brands Vivo T3x and iQOO Z9x.
camera specifications
- The phone is rumored to have a 50MP rear camera with electronic image stabilization (EIS) support and f/1.8 aperture.
- The camera sensor is expected to support a focal length of 35mm, capable of capturing images with a resolution of 4096×3072 pixels.
